Frequently asked questions about travelling by bus from Milano to Gallipoli

Please note that timetables, routes, or operator details shown here may be updated or vary at the time of your journey.

  1. How much is the bus ticket from Milano to Gallipoli?

    The cheapest coach tickets from Milano to Gallipoli start from £53. The average price for this route is around £74. Busbud recommends that you book your tickets in advance for a better chance to get the lowest possible price.

  2. How long is the bus journey from Milano to Gallipoli?

    The average bus journey time from Milano to Gallipoli is 15h 5m, covering a distance of 577 miles. The fastest bus can take you there in 13h 40m and is operated by FlixBus.

  3. Which bus companies service the Milano to Gallipoli route?

    Several major bus companies operate on this route with 6 buses available per day, including services from MarinoBus, FlixBus, Itabus.

  4. What is the earliest and latest departure time for the bus from Milano to Gallipoli?

    The earliest bus departs from Milano to Gallipoli at 08:25. And the latest bus departs at 21:05.

  5. What are the CO₂ emissions for the bus trip from Milano to Gallipoli?

    A bus journey from Milano to Gallipoli produces an estimated 23 kg of CO₂, making it a highly eco-friendly choice and a mode of travel recommended by Busbud.

  6. Which is the best bus company from Milano to Gallipoli?

    According to Busbud customers, the highest-rated bus company on this route is MarinoBus, with an average rating of 4.1 out of 5 stars based on 893 reviews.

  7. Which company has the best Wi-Fi from Milano to Gallipoli?

    Based on Busbud reviews, the bus company MarinoBus has the best Wi-Fi rating with a score of 3.2.

  8. Which bus company offers the most punctual service from Milano to Gallipoli?

    According to Busbud traveller reviews, the most punctual bus company on this route is MarinoBus, with a punctuality rating of 4.3 out of 5 stars.

  9. Which bus company has the cleanest buses from Milano to Gallipoli?

    According to Busbud traveller reviews, the bus company with the cleanest buses on this route is MarinoBus, with a cleanliness rating of 4.3 out of 5 stars.
